Informed Consent and Framework of Living Donor Care

2021 
Living kidney donation is ethically unique because the donor undergoes nephrectomy, with associated risks and consequences, to provide medical benefit to another person. In this chapter, we discuss an ethical framework that ensures a meaningful informed consent process for donor candidates. We explore the benefits of independent donor team members, including the role of the independent living donor advocate that has been adopted in some countries, including the United States. We outline fundamental elements of living kidney donor informed consent, including content domains and methods for disclosure, and highlight the essential balance between honoring the principles of patient autonomy, beneficence, and non-maleficence. We describe special considerations for vulnerable populations, offer illustrative case scenarios, and present an agenda for future research.
